Ipswich (/ˈɪpswɪtʃ/ ( listen)) is a city in South East Queensland, Australia. Situated on the Bremer River, it is approximately 40 kilometres (25 mi) west of the Brisbane central business district. The city is renowned for its architectural, natural and cultural heritage.
Was Ipswich the capital of Queensland?
Ipswich was born as a mining settlement back in the 1820s and was originally intended to be the Queensland capital but Brisbane was chosen because of its geographical accessibility for ships.

What is the area of Ipswich?
It covers an area of 1,094 square kilometres (422.4 sq mi) along the coast about 40 kilometres (25 mi) southwest of Brisbane CBD. To the east is the City of Brisbane local government area, and to the west are the rural and agricultural areas of the Brisbane, Lockyer and Fassifern Valleys.

What Aboriginal country is Ipswich on?
The Traditional Owners of the Ipswich region are the Clans that identify as being a part of the Yagara/Yugara Language Group (the Jagera, Yuggera and Ugarapul People).
What is Ipswich Queensland known for?
As Queensland’s oldest provincial city, Ipswich has a rich history. It is renowned for its architectural, natural and cultural heritage. Ipswich proudly preserves and still operates from many of its historical buildings and homes, with more than 6000 heritage-listed sites.

Is Ipswich a city or a town?
Ipswich (/ˈɪpswɪtʃ/ ( listen)) is a port town and borough in Suffolk, England, of which it is the county town. The town is located in East Anglia about 9.9 mi (16 km) away from the mouth of the River Orwell and the North Sea.

What does the name Ipswich mean?
While all etymologies see Ipswich ultimately deriving its name from the Gipping River, earlier ideas for the derivation differ: E.g., geap, an Old English word meaning “to wander” 12; or from the Gaelic word caep, cip, congate with the Latin caput, or head, source. The Gipping being the head of the river Orwell 13.
